    Rules engine

    A system that evaluates policy rules against data to produce outcomes, often used for credit decisioning and workflow gates.

    Why rules engines scale

    Rules engines define policies as independent rules rather than duplicating logic across branching trees. This reduces maintenance burden and inconsistency risk when policies change frequently.

    Common features

    • Versioning and effective dating
    • Audit trails for rule changes and outcomes
    • Real-time execution as data changes
    • Override controls with reasons and authorities
